What Are Kidney Stones?

Kidney stones are hard deposits made of minerals and salts that form inside the kidneys. They can develop due to dehydration, dietary habits, family history, obesity, or certain medical conditions.

Common symptoms of kidney stones include:

• Severe pain in the back or side

• Pain during urination

• Blood in the urine

• Frequent urge to urinate

• Nausea and vomiting

• Cloudy or foul-smelling urine

• Fever in cases of infection

The severity of symptoms often depends on the size and location of the stone.

When Is Surgery Required for Kidney Stones?

Not all kidney stones require surgery. However, surgical treatment may be recommended in the following situations:

• Large kidney stones

• Recurrent kidney stone episodes

• Persistent severe pain

• Urinary tract blockage

• Kidney infections caused by stones

• Stones that fail to pass naturally

• Reduced kidney function due to obstruction

Early treatment can help prevent complications and protect kidney health.

Common Surgical Treatments for Kidney Stones

Modern urology offers several effective procedures for kidney stone removal.

Laser Stone Removal

Laser technology is used to break stones into smaller fragments that can be passed naturally or removed safely.

Ureteroscopy (URS)

A thin instrument is inserted through the urinary tract to locate and remove kidney stones.

Percutaneous Nephrolithotomy (PCNL)

This procedure is often recommended for larger kidney stones and involves removing stones through a small incision.

Shock Wave Therapy

Certain stones can be broken into smaller pieces using focused shock waves.

The treatment method depends on the patient's condition and the characteristics of the stone.

How to Prevent Kidney Stones

Although treatment is important, prevention also plays a major role in kidney health.

Healthy Kidney Habits

• Drink plenty of water daily

• Limit excessive salt intake

• Follow a balanced diet

• Maintain a healthy body weight

• Avoid dehydration

• Follow medical advice for recurrent stones

• Attend regular health check-ups

These habits can help reduce the risk of future kidney stone formation.

Recovery After Kidney Stone Surgery

Recovery depends on the procedure performed and the patient's overall health.

Most patients are advised to:

• Stay hydrated

• Follow medication instructions

• Attend follow-up appointments

• Avoid strenuous activities temporarily

• Follow dietary recommendations

Proper recovery care supports healing and reduces the risk of complications.
